#0d7ce0 basic color information

#0d7ce0

In the RGB color model, hex triplet #0d7ce0 has decimal index of: 883936, is composed of 5.1% red, 48.6% green and 87.8% blue. #0d7ce0 in CMYK color model, is composed of 94.2% cyan, 44.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 12.2% black.
#0066cc is the closest web-safe color to #0d7ce0.

Analogous colors

They are colors that are next to each other on the color wheel. Analogous colors tend to look pleasant together, because they are closely related.

Monochromatic

Shades are created by decreasing luminance in HSL color model, and tints by increasing it. The next step for shades is #000 and for tints is #fff.
